Common Warning Lights and Interpretations



Determine typical warning lights in your cars and truck and recognize their meanings to make certain risk-free driving.

The most regular warning lights consist of the check engine light, which signals problems with the engine or discharges system. If this light begins, it's vital to have your lorry checked quickly.

A blinking battery light may suggest a faulty billing system, possibly leaving you stranded otherwise dealt with.

The tire stress monitoring system (TPMS) light signals you to reduced tire pressure, influencing car security and gas performance. Neglecting this can cause risky driving conditions.

The ABS light indicates a trouble with the anti-lock stopping system, compromising your ability to stop rapidly in emergencies.

Lastly, the coolant temperature alerting light warns of engine overheating, which can cause serious damage if not resolved promptly.

Comprehending these usual caution lights will certainly aid you deal with concerns promptly and keep safe driving conditions.
